PAD 3712 - Info Tech in Public Admin
Information Technology in Public Administration

Provides a basic introduction to public sector information technology and e-governance. Topics include: Computer software and network basics, information infrastructures (their structures, characteristics, applications and policy aspects), implications for government functioning and interactions with the public.

3.000 Credit hours
3.000 Lecture hours

Levels: Graduate, Undergraduate
Schedule Types: Lecture
